EWOR in Leeds is seeking ambitious entrepreneurs to join their program and build a €1B+ startup. As a fellow, you will either receive a salary while developing your startup or opt for funding support of up to €500k. You will benefit from personal coaching by successful founders, extensive networking access, and guidance in reaching product-market fit. This role requires excellent communication skills in English and a readiness to take on full responsibility for your startup's success.
